#c707b0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c707b0 is composed of 78% red, 2.7% green and 69%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.5% magenta, 11.6% yellow and 22% black. It has a hue angle of 307.2 degrees, a saturation of 93.2% and a lightness of 40.4%. #c707b0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0eff with #8f0061.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#c707b0 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#c707b0 has RGB values of R:199, G:7, B:176 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.12,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13043632.

Shades and Tints of #c707b0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0008 is the darkest color, while #fff6f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#c707b0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#686668 is the less saturated color, while #c707b0 is the most saturated one.
